Elections

2014

See also: Missouri judicial elections, 2014
Cundiff ran for re-election to the 11th Judicial Circuit Court, St. Charles County associate judge position.
Primary: He ran unopposed in the Republican primary on August 5, 2014.
General: He was unopposed in the general election on November 4, 2014. [1]

Education

Cundiff received his undergraduate degree from the University of Missouri - Columbia and his J.D. from the St. Louis University Law School.[2]
